script_tag(name:"summary", value:"The remote host is missing an update for the 'openssh' package(s) announced via the SUSE-SU-2016:0120-1 advisory.");
script_tag(name:"vuldetect", value:"Checks if a vulnerable package version is present on the target host.");
script_tag(name:"insight", value:"This update for openssh fixes the following issues:
- CVE-2016-0777: A malicious or compromised server could cause the OpenSSH client to expose part or all of the client's private key through the roaming feature (bsc#961642)
- CVE-2016-0778: A malicious or compromised server could could trigger a buffer overflow in the OpenSSH client through the roaming feature (bsc#961645)
This update disables the undocumented feature supported by the OpenSSH client and a commercial SSH server.");
script_tag(name:"affected", value:"'openssh' package(s) on SUSE Linux Enterprise Desktop 11-SP4, SUSE Linux Enterprise Server 11-SP4, SUSE Linux Enterprise Server for SAP Applications 11-SP4.");
script_tag(name:"solution", value:"Please install the updated package(s).");
